Section 1

Analytical fingerprint

Hand-authored chemistry. These properties describe the substance and do not change when a record is added.

IGF-1 LR3 is a recombinant 83-residue protein with three disulfide bonds, and it does not belong in an RP-HPLC purity workflow designed for synthetic peptides. The index reports it anyway, because it is submitted, but every LR3 record carries a method-suitability note: RP-HPLC on a C18 column measures hydrophobic heterogeneity, not correct folding, and a correctly-massed, 98 %-pure LR3 lot can still be entirely scrambled. SEC and non-reducing/reducing comparison are the informative methods and only two of the six index labs offer them. LR3 purity figures here should be read as an upper bound.

Section 3

What the index has observed

Arithmetic over the 118 records the index holds. Aggregates on this page are computed over the records the index holds, which are not a random sample of the material on the market. Lots that get tested are lots someone chose to test. Read every figure here as a description of this dataset rather than as an estimate of a population.

Characteristic impurities and degradants

The left three columns are authored chemistry — what this molecule characteristically carries and where it elutes. The right three are what the index has actually reported.

Named speciesΔRT (min, RG-2)Δ mass (Da)Seen inMedian % areaMax % area
disulfide-scrambled isomer+0.62mass-identical100%0.362.06
truncated (1-70)-1.94-1385.688100%0.131.61
aggregated dimer+3.20+9105.241100%0.131.33
oxidised Met59 (+16 Da)-0.72+15.99598%0.221.75
des-13-residue N-extension (native IGF-1)-2.24-1441.71297%0.191.70

Degradation pathways

  • disulfide scrambling — three disulfides, many wrong ways to pair them
  • aggregation on freeze–thaw
  • deamidation at multiple Asn
